The answer is none other than the 1964 classic, Zorba the Greek. In this film, Quinn plays Alexis Zorba, a charismatic and free-spirited Greek man who befriends a young Englishman named Basil. Together they embark on a journey to start a new business venture on the island of Crete.

Quinn’s portrayal of Zorba was nothing short of exceptional. He brought an unmatched energy and passion to the character, making him both charming and unpredictable. His performance earned him critical acclaim and an Academy Award nomination for Best Actor.

One of the most memorable scenes from the movie is when Zorba teaches Basil how to dance the Sirtaki, a traditional Greek dance. The scene is filled with joy and celebration, and Quinn’s exuberance shines through brilliantly.

Zorba the Greek also features an incredible musical score by renowned composer Mikis Theodorakis. The music perfectly captures the spirit of Greece and adds another layer of depth to an already powerful film.
